/[MITgcm]/MITgcm/model/src/thermodynamics.F
ViewVC logotype

Diff of /MITgcm/model/src/thermodynamics.F

Parent Directory Parent Directory | Revision Log Revision Log | View Revision Graph Revision Graph | View Patch Patch

revision 1.86 by jmc, Sun Dec 5 22:23:17 2004 UTC revision 1.87 by jmc, Thu Dec 16 23:20:06 2004 UTC
# Line 526  C--     Implicit vertical advection & di Line 526  C--     Implicit vertical advection & di
526       I         myThid)       I         myThid)
527          ENDIF          ENDIF
528  #ifdef INCLUDE_IMPLVERTADV_CODE  #ifdef INCLUDE_IMPLVERTADV_CODE
529  c       IF ( tempImplVertAdv ) THEN          IF ( tempImplVertAdv ) THEN
         IF ( (dTtracerLev(1).NE.dTtracerLev(Nr)  
      &        .AND. tempStepping .AND. implicitDiffusion)  
      &   .OR.tempImplVertAdv ) THEN  
530            CALL GAD_IMPLICIT_R(            CALL GAD_IMPLICIT_R(
531       I         tempImplVertAdv, tempAdvScheme, GAD_TEMPERATURE,       I         tempImplVertAdv, tempAdvScheme, GAD_TEMPERATURE,
532       I         kappaRk, wVel, theta,       I         kappaRk, wVel, theta,
# Line 545  CADJ STORE gT(:,:,:,bi,bj) = comlev1_bib Line 542  CADJ STORE gT(:,:,:,bi,bj) = comlev1_bib
542  #endif /* ALLOW_AUTODIFF_TAMC */  #endif /* ALLOW_AUTODIFF_TAMC */
543            CALL IMPLDIFF(            CALL IMPLDIFF(
544       I         bi, bj, iMin, iMax, jMin, jMax,       I         bi, bj, iMin, iMax, jMin, jMax,
545       I         dTtracerLev(1), kappaRk, recip_hFacC,       I         GAD_TEMPERATURE, kappaRk, recip_hFacC,
546       U         gT,       U         gT,
547       I         myThid )       I         myThid )
548          ENDIF          ENDIF
# Line 577  c    I                        Nr, 3, del Line 574  c    I                        Nr, 3, del
574          ENDIF          ENDIF
575    
576  #ifdef INCLUDE_IMPLVERTADV_CODE  #ifdef INCLUDE_IMPLVERTADV_CODE
577  c       IF ( saltImplVertAdv ) THEN          IF ( saltImplVertAdv ) THEN
         IF ( (dTtracerLev(1).NE.dTtracerLev(Nr)  
      &        .AND. saltStepping .AND. implicitDiffusion)  
      &   .OR.saltImplVertAdv ) THEN  
578            CALL GAD_IMPLICIT_R(            CALL GAD_IMPLICIT_R(
579       I         saltImplVertAdv, saltAdvScheme, GAD_SALINITY,       I         saltImplVertAdv, saltAdvScheme, GAD_SALINITY,
580       I         kappaRk, wVel, salt,       I         kappaRk, wVel, salt,
# Line 596  CADJ STORE gS(:,:,:,bi,bj) = comlev1_bib Line 590  CADJ STORE gS(:,:,:,bi,bj) = comlev1_bib
590  #endif /* ALLOW_AUTODIFF_TAMC */  #endif /* ALLOW_AUTODIFF_TAMC */
591            CALL IMPLDIFF(            CALL IMPLDIFF(
592       I         bi, bj, iMin, iMax, jMin, jMax,       I         bi, bj, iMin, iMax, jMin, jMax,
593       I         dTtracerLev(1), kappaRk, recip_hFacC,       I         GAD_SALINITY, kappaRk, recip_hFacC,
594       U         gS,       U         gS,
595       I         myThid )       I         myThid )
596          ENDIF          ENDIF

Legend:
Removed from v.1.86  
changed lines
  Added in v.1.87

  ViewVC Help
Powered by ViewVC 1.1.22